黑狐家游戏

Cicd持续部署出来的环境怎么验证环境是否一直可用,深入解析CICD持续部署环境验证,确保业务稳定运行的关键策略

欧气 0 0

本文目录导读:

Cicd持续部署出来的环境怎么验证环境是否一直可用,深入解析CICD持续部署环境验证,确保业务稳定运行的关键策略

图片来源于网络,如有侵权联系删除

  1. CICD持续部署环境验证的重要性
  2. CICD持续部署环境验证的策略

在当今快速发展的信息技术时代,持续集成与持续部署(CICD)已经成为企业提高软件开发效率、缩短产品迭代周期的关键手段,如何确保CICD持续部署出来的环境一直可用,成为摆在众多企业面前的难题,本文将深入解析CICD持续部署环境验证的策略,助您确保业务稳定运行。

CICD持续部署环境验证的重要性

1、提高软件质量:通过持续部署,可以快速发现和修复代码缺陷,降低软件质量风险。

2、保障业务稳定:确保CICD持续部署的环境一直可用,有助于保障业务稳定运行,降低因环境问题导致的故障风险。

3、提升团队协作效率:环境验证有助于团队成员更好地了解项目状态,提高协作效率。

CICD持续部署环境验证的策略

1、建立完善的自动化测试体系

(1)编写单元测试、集成测试、性能测试等不同层次的测试用例,覆盖代码的各个角落。

(2)采用持续集成工具(如Jenkins、GitLab CI/CD等)将测试用例集成到CICD流程中,实现自动化测试。

(3)定期执行测试用例,确保环境稳定性。

2、部署前进行充分验证

Cicd持续部署出来的环境怎么验证环境是否一直可用,深入解析CICD持续部署环境验证,确保业务稳定运行的关键策略

图片来源于网络,如有侵权联系删除

(1)在部署前,对代码进行静态代码分析,检查潜在的安全隐患。

(2)对关键业务功能进行模拟测试,确保部署后的环境满足业务需求。

(3)对部署过程中的异常情况进行监控,及时发现并解决潜在问题。

3、部署后持续监控

(1)采用日志分析、性能监控等手段,实时关注系统运行状态。

(2)定期进行压力测试、性能测试,评估系统在高负载情况下的稳定性。

(3)建立故障预警机制,及时发现并解决潜在问题。

4、环境隔离与版本管理

(1)采用环境隔离技术,如容器化、虚拟化等,确保不同环境之间相互独立。

Cicd持续部署出来的环境怎么验证环境是否一直可用,深入解析CICD持续部署环境验证,确保业务稳定运行的关键策略

图片来源于网络,如有侵权联系删除

(2)采用版本管理工具(如Git、SVN等),实现代码版本控制,方便回滚和回退。

5、加强团队协作与沟通

(1)建立明确的职责分工,确保每个团队成员都了解自己的工作内容和目标。

(2)定期召开团队会议,讨论项目进展、环境验证情况等,加强团队协作。

(3)采用项目管理工具(如Trello、Jira等),提高团队沟通效率。

CICD持续部署环境验证是确保业务稳定运行的关键策略,通过建立完善的自动化测试体系、部署前充分验证、部署后持续监控、环境隔离与版本管理以及加强团队协作与沟通,可以有效降低CICD持续部署过程中的风险,提高软件质量,保障业务稳定运行,企业应重视CICD持续部署环境验证,将其纳入软件开发流程,助力企业实现快速迭代、稳定发展的目标。

标签: #cicd持续部署

黑狐家游戏
  • 评论列表

留言评论